Package com.netscape.certsrv.request
Class CMSRequestInfo
- java.lang.Object
-
- com.netscape.certsrv.request.CMSRequestInfo
-
- All Implemented Interfaces:
JSONSerializer
- Direct Known Subclasses:
CertRequestInfo,KeyRequestInfo
public class CMSRequestInfo extends java.lang.Object implements JSONSerializer
-
-
Field Summary
Fields Modifier and Type Field Description protected java.lang.Stringrealmprotected RequestStatusrequestStatusprotected java.lang.StringrequestTypeprotected java.lang.StringrequestURL
-
Constructor Summary
Constructors Constructor Description CMSRequestInfo()
-
Method Summary
All Methods Static Methods Instance Methods Concrete Methods Modifier and Type Method Description booleanequals(java.lang.Object obj)static CMSRequestInfofromDOM(org.w3c.dom.Element infoElement)static voidfromDOM(org.w3c.dom.Element infoElement, CMSRequestInfo info)static CMSRequestInfofromXML(java.lang.String xml)java.lang.StringgetRealm()RequestIdgetRequestId()RequestStatusgetRequestStatus()java.lang.StringgetRequestType()java.lang.StringgetRequestURL()inthashCode()voidsetRealm(java.lang.String realm)voidsetRequestStatus(RequestStatus requestStatus)voidsetRequestType(java.lang.String requestType)voidsetRequestURL(java.lang.String requestURL)org.w3c.dom.ElementtoDOM(org.w3c.dom.Document document)voidtoDOM(org.w3c.dom.Document document, org.w3c.dom.Element infoElement)java.lang.StringtoXML()-
Methods inherited from class java.lang.Object
clone, finalize, getClass, notify, notifyAll, toString, wait, wait, wait
-
Methods inherited from interface com.netscape.certsrv.util.JSONSerializer
toJSON
-
-
-
-
Field Detail
-
requestType
protected java.lang.String requestType
-
requestStatus
protected RequestStatus requestStatus
-
requestURL
protected java.lang.String requestURL
-
realm
protected java.lang.String realm
-
-
Method Detail
-
getRequestType
public java.lang.String getRequestType()
- Returns:
- the requestType
-
setRequestType
public void setRequestType(java.lang.String requestType)
- Parameters:
requestType- the requestType to set
-
getRequestStatus
public RequestStatus getRequestStatus()
- Returns:
- the requestStatus
-
setRequestStatus
public void setRequestStatus(RequestStatus requestStatus)
- Parameters:
requestStatus- the requestStatus to set
-
getRequestURL
public java.lang.String getRequestURL()
- Returns:
- the requestURL
-
getRequestId
public RequestId getRequestId()
- Returns:
- the request ID in the requestURL
-
setRequestURL
public void setRequestURL(java.lang.String requestURL)
- Parameters:
requestURL- the requestURL to set
-
getRealm
public java.lang.String getRealm()
-
setRealm
public void setRealm(java.lang.String realm)
-
hashCode
public int hashCode()
- Overrides:
hashCodein classjava.lang.Object
-
equals
public boolean equals(java.lang.Object obj)
- Overrides:
equalsin classjava.lang.Object
-
toDOM
public void toDOM(org.w3c.dom.Document document, org.w3c.dom.Element infoElement)
-
toDOM
public org.w3c.dom.Element toDOM(org.w3c.dom.Document document)
-
fromDOM
public static void fromDOM(org.w3c.dom.Element infoElement, CMSRequestInfo info)
-
fromDOM
public static CMSRequestInfo fromDOM(org.w3c.dom.Element infoElement)
-
toXML
public java.lang.String toXML() throws java.lang.Exception- Throws:
java.lang.Exception
-
fromXML
public static CMSRequestInfo fromXML(java.lang.String xml) throws java.lang.Exception
- Throws:
java.lang.Exception
-
-